The role of smart home energy management systems in optimizing residential energy consumption and promoting efficient energy utilization is of paramount importance. This paper proposes a data-driven smart energy management system utilizing the Proximal Policy Optimization (PPO) approach. Primarily, the problem is formulated by devising energy management algorithms that encompass a diverse range of devices with distinct functionalities, including photovoltaic (PV) systems and electric vehicles (EVs), within the framework of an intelligent domicile energy management system. The algorithm employs a multitude of hyperparameter combinations during the modeling phase to establish multiple models, subsequently selecting the most optimal hyperparameter combinations by closely scrutinizing characteristic values and their specific performances within the system. Finally, the paper addresses the modeling of optimization challenges pertaining to smart homes and develops a home energy management algorithm based on PPO to minimize electricity costs while simultaneously prioritizing consumer comfort.
